2004, Lauren Lane, Culver City

I met Jane, better known as Frank and Jane, in early 2004 after I moved next door to them in Culver City.  It happens that we live on a hillside, and I drive by their house to get to mine.  

Everyday I'd see their van with the "Addicted to War" advertisement in the back window and other progressive and anti-war stickers and bumper stickers.  I thought, "These are my kind of people."  So one day I knocked on their door and introduced myself.  

Frank and I became fast friends -- we are committed to the same values -- and we are both avid poker players!

I soon learned that Frank and Jane were the nucleus of the Peace Movement in Los Angeles.  They hosted events -- screenings of new films, talks by visiting activists, concerts with live music and singing -- on a seemingly continuous basis.  

Their home was the hub of peace awareness and activism for all of Southern California.

What did I learn from Jane?

Jane was the most gracious hostess, always smiling and always making sure that everyone was OK and having a good time.

I never witnessed the many hours she must have spent in preparing for the events -- attended by dozens or up to a hundred or more people -- or in cleaning up afterwards.  

I learned that there was a human being --Jane -- with a giving spirit who was kind, gracious, warm and beautiful.

She was first diagnosed with cancer ten or more years before her transition -- and she suffered for many years -- but she never lost her smile or her love for others.
